MICHIGAN SUMMER

Summer at Crystal Lake is what Up North dreams are made of. The water stays warm enough for all-day swimming, the days stretch long and lazy, and the rhythm slows to boat rides, beach towels, and sunset views that look too good to be real. Whether you're launching from the dock, exploring the dunes, or biking through small towns, summer here is all about being outside and soaking it in.

Sleeping Bear Dunes National Lakeshore – Climb massive sand dunes, hike forested trails, explore historic villages, and soak in endless Lake Michigan views.

Platte River Paddle – Kayak, canoe, SUP, or innertube down the crystal-clear Platte River through peaceful forests to Lake Michigan. Rentals available nearby.

Betsie Valley Trail – Paved 22-mile trail perfect for biking, walking, or jogging through farmland, wetlands, and small towns. Starts right in Beulah.

Arcadia Bluffs Golf Club --- One of America's most spectacular golf courses, perched 200 feet above Lake Michigan with sweeping bluff-top views. Championship courses wind through dramatic terrain where every hole feels like a postcard. Book tee times well ahead—this is bucket-list golf.​ A Sunset here one night is a MUST!

 

Traverse City Pit Spitters – Minor league baseball game (summer nights, family-friendly)​


Crystal Lake (OBVI) – Turquoise water, some of the clearest swimming in Michigan. Paddle, swim, float, repeat. Rent a pontoon, bring your own boat. You're call, it's your vacay.

EMBRACE

  'OFFSEASON' MAGIC

When summer fades, Northwest Michigan transforms into a different kind of paradise. Fall explodes in color—fiery reds, burnt oranges, golden yellows—turning every country road into a scenic drive worth savoring. Winter blankets the region in quiet beauty, where cross-country skiing through snowy forests and cozy evenings by the fire become the new rhythm. These seasons reveal a slower, softer side of Pure Michigan that's just as unforgettable.

M-22 Fall Color Tour – Drive the iconic M-22 scenic highway through rolling hills, orchards, vineyards, and lakeside villages ablaze with autumn color. Peak foliage typically mid-October.

Crystal Mountain Resort (Thompsonville – 30 min) Skiing, snowboarding, tubing, and spa services. A full-service winter resort perfect for families.

Cross-Country Skiing & Snowshoeing – Miles of groomed trails wind through state forests and Sleeping Bear Dunes. Rent equipment locally or bring your own for peaceful winter exploration.

 

Sleeping Bear Heritage Trail (Winter) – Hike or snowshoe the 22-mile paved trail through quiet winter landscapes. Stunning Lake Michigan views year-round.​​

 

Ice Fishing on Crystal Lake – Locals head out onto frozen Crystal Lake for perch and pike. Rentals and guides available for first-timers.
 

U-Pick Orchards & Cider Mills – Fall harvest season brings apple picking, cider donuts, and farm-fresh cider. Local favorites include Tandem Ciders and Pond Hill Farm.

INDULGE

LOCAL EATS

After a day on the lake or trails, you've earned a great meal. Northwest Michigan's food scene celebrates local ingredients, lakeside charm, and that unhurried dining pace where meals linger and conversations flow. Whether you're craving fresh whitefish, farm-to-table fare, or a craft cocktail with sunset views, here are our favorite places to refuel and unwind 

Stormcloud Brewing Company – Local favorite for craft beer, wood-fired pizza, and a laid-back downtown atmosphere. Outdoor patio in summer

Cherry Republic (Glen Arbor) – All things cherry: cherry BBQ sauce, cherry salsa, cherry wine, and (of course) cherry pie. A Pure Michigan must-visit

L'Chayim Delicatessen (Beulah)-- Authentic Jewish deli with the best sammies around!

Vita Bella Italian Kitchen – Authentic Italian cuisine with house-made pasta, wood-fired pizzas, and craft cocktails in a warm, welcoming atmosphere. Local favorite for date nights and family dinners alike

Dos Arboles – Fresh Mexican fare with rooftop dining, vibrant flavors, and a laid-back vibe. Known for mezcal options and a menu that goes beyond the usual tacos and burritos.


Rock's Landing (Beulah – on Crystal Lake) – Waterfront dining right on Crystal Lake with fresh seafood, outdoor deck seating, and stunning sunset views. Casual atmosphere, serious flavor—classic Up North lakeside dining at its best.
